Why These Are the Top Acura Repair Auto Repair Shops in Wheeler

** The Acura repair market directly in Wheeler, Oregon, is non-existent due to the town's minimal size. The broader service area for Wheeler residents encompasses Tillamook (approx. 20-25 minute drive) and Lincoln City (approx. 30-35 minute drive). The average quality of general repair in Tillamook is good for standard maintenance, but specialized Acura service is limited. Competition is low for true specialists, which is why providers like Rennsport Motorworks in Lincoln City can carve out a niche. Typical pricing in this region is competitive. General labor rates in Tillamook range from **$120 - $150/hour**, while specialty shops in Lincoln City command higher rates of **$150 - $190/hour**. For complex jobs like SH-AWD service or ADAS calibration, owners should expect pricing aligned with the higher end, reflecting the required expertise and equipment. For the most advanced diagnostics or performance work, a trip to the Portland metro area (approx. 90 minutes) is often the next step, but the providers listed above represent the most logical and capable local options for the vast majority of Acura service needs.

Are Acura repairs more expensive in the Wheeler area due to our coastal climate?

Labor rates are competitive with the region, but the coastal salt air and moisture can accelerate corrosion, potentially increasing repair costs for exhaust components, brake lines, and undercarriage parts. Proactive maintenance, like regular undercarriage rinses, is especially important for Wheeler Acura owners to mitigate these environmental factors.

What are the most common Acura repair issues for drivers in the Wheeler area?

Common issues include brake system wear from frequent stop-and-go travel on Highway 101, along with suspension component wear from our winding coastal roads. Models with turbocharged engines may also require careful attention to ensure optimal performance given the varied driving conditions from the coast to the valley.
